ROLL OF HONOUR
DEATHS OF AIRMEN
FIVE AUCKLANDERS IN LIST
(P.A.) WELLINGTON, Wednesday. The following Royal New Zealand Air Force casualty list was issued to-night, the rank being sergeant unless otherwise stated: — BRABANT, R. L. (Flying-Offlcr), killed on active service—Palmerston North. MCDONALD, A. A. (L.-A.C.) killed on. active service Mr. C. McDonald, Te Aw amutu (father). O*CARROLL, P. S., killed on active service—New Plymouth. TAYLOR. G. S. (Flt.-Lieut.), killed on active service—Oamaru. FLANSBURG-WASHBOURNE, A W., killed on active service—Mrs. K. Bruce, Auckland (mother). LEAHY, I. S. (Flt.-Lieut.) killed °n active services-Mrs. D. Leahy, Auckland (mother). DURWARD, J. S., missing, believed killed— Reefton. KIBBLE, K. S. (Flying-Officer), missing, believed killed—Greymouth. WILTSHIRE, P. T. W., missing, believed killed —Christchurch. SMITH, B. L. B. (Flying-Officer), died of injuries received on active service—Mr. W. Smith, Rotorua (father). HOWELLS, H. J., slightly injured on active service—Mrs. P. Howells, Matamata (wife). CROY, D. M. (Flying-Officer), seriously injured on active service—Oxford, North Canterbury. PETERSON, M. A., dangerously injured on active service—Wellington. SCLATER, J. D., missing on air operations— Wellington.
RECLASSIFICATIONS EMERSON, G. (Flt.Sgt.), prisoner of war, previously missing—Darfleld. KNGHES, H.. prisoner of war, previously missing —Wellington. LEANING, J. C. E., prisoner of waS", previously missing—England. MARSHALL. R. (Flying-Officer), prisoner of war, previously missing—Hastings. PENMAN, F. S., prisoner of war, previously missing—lnvercargill. SHEPHERD, J. A,, prisoner of war, previously missing—Hanmer Springs. SMITH, J. R., prisoner of war, previously missing —Ruatoria. SULLIVAN, T. G. (Pilot-Officer), prisoner of war, previously missing—Wellington. WHITIA, G. G. (Flt.-Sgt.), prisoner of war, previously missing—Christchurch. DARLING, R. M., death now presumed, previously missing, believed killed—Waiwera. GRAY, W. J., death now presumed, previously missing, believed killed—Okaiawa. STONE, N. E., death now presumed, previously missing, believed killed—Otaki. TANNER, A. J., death now presumed, previously missing, believed killed—Auckland. BILLING, K. C. (Pilot-Officer), death now presumed, previously missing, believed killed — New Plymouth. BROWN, A. G., missing, believed killed, previouslv missing—Rarotonga. CROSS, D. W., death now presumed, previously missing—Fcatherston. HOI£IES, N. R. (Flying-Officer), missing believed kUled, previously missing—-Katikati. WEAVER, F. A. s killed on active service, previously missing—Auckland.
